Important results from the project
Acconeer successfully completed its project goals, including requirement, design, manufacturing, and validation of a prototype of its next generation radar sensor. In addition, Acconeer supplied software, board, and tools to Sleepiz. GU prepared the clinical study, including identifying potential participants, setting up the necessary technology for assessing sleep, respiration, body position, and cardiac function. The study was however not granted due to administrative reasons.
Expected long term effects
This project will have a major impact on the future of Acconeer, as it has been an integral part in the decision to bring its next generation sensor to the market and expanding into use cases in automotive, smart home, and healthcare. The continued development of the sensor technology holds significant potential for medical applications, particularly in respiratory and cardiovascular monitoring during sleep, as well as in specific daytime clinical settings.
Approach and implementation
The medical device incorporating the new radar sensor was ultimately developed by Sleepiz and underwent performance evaluation in a bench test environment at their facilities. GU analyzed the resulting data, which indicated improved sensor performance, supporting its suitability for proof-of-concept testing in a clinical setting at GU. The Swedish Ethical Review Authority approval was not granted within the project time frame.
